A violent clash erupted between two student groups at Jessore University of Science and Technology on Friday night around 9 PM, leaving at least eight people injured, including Proctor Dr. Amzad Hossain. Reports suggest tensions had been brewing for two days over the formation of a new committee for the Anti-Discrimination Student Movement. The conflict escalated when a verbal altercation broke out between supporters of the movement and students from the Computer Science and Engineering (CSE) department near the main gate. Both groups later moved to the proctor’s office for mediation, but CSE students allegedly attacked their rivals. The confrontation turned violent, with both sides throwing bricks at each other. In the ensuing chaos, eight individuals, including the proctor, sustained injuries.
